I got this sign on a pump I bought. I believe it to be the real deal but the pump did have a repo globe on it so I thought I would check. It has the split type grommets on it, the holes are at 12,4 and 8 vs 2,6 and 10 as I have seen on repos. It is a 8 inch diameter. I plan on keeping it if it is real but if I would sell it I want to represent it the right way. These still bring around 40 bucks or so??
